What Is the Mulch Installation Cost per Yard in Roseville?
Transparent pricing for quality mulch installation. Get accurate estimates tailored to your Roseville property.
| Service | Average Cost |
|---|---|
| Typical job (GreenPal) | $120–$280 |
| Cubic yard (material) | $55–$90 |
| Small yard (500 sq ft) | $90–$135 |
| Medium yard (1,000 sq ft) | $120–$280 |
| Large yard (2,000+ sq ft) | $295–$520 |
| Delivery (per load) | $30–$55 |
| Labor per hour | $25–$50 |
Project size, mulch type, and any bed preparation will influence the final cost. Landscaping companies on GreenPal offer itemized quotes.
What Affects Your Mulch Installation Cost?
Yard Size
Larger areas need more mulch, impacting overall cost. Get accurate quotes from local companies.
Mulch Type
Premium mulches like cedar are more expensive than basic hardwood options. Consider longevity.
Labor
Installation on sloped yards or intricate beds requires more time, affecting labor costs.
Delivery
Delivery fees depend on distance and mulch volume. Some local companies offer free delivery.

Best Mulch Types for Roseville
Choose the right mulch for better moisture retention, weed control, and curb appeal in Roseville.
Hardwood Mulch
A common base layer in Roseville, it breaks down steadily, enriching the region's clay-heavy soil.
Cedar Mulch
Roseville homeowners value cedar for its resistance to insects and slower decomposition in the dry heat.
Pine Bark Mulch
Ideal for acid-loving plants common in Roseville gardens, pine bark helps balance the soil pH.
Dyed Mulch
Popular in HOA communities in Roseville for its uniform color and enhanced curb appeal throughout the year.

Roseville's Mulch Challenges
Roseville's hot summers and distinct wet season can cause rapid mulch decomposition, especially with cheaper wood chips. Homeowners often see weed spikes sooner than expected. Landscaping companies address this by recommending thicker initial layers and using mulch types known for slower breakdown.
The prevalence of clay soil in Roseville also presents a challenge. Compacted clay can hinder drainage under the mulch, leading to root rot. Local companies often amend the soil with compost during bed preparation to improve drainage before mulch installation.

How often should I replace mulch in Roseville?
Due to Roseville's climate, mulch typically needs refreshing every 6-12 months. Fast decomposition from summer heat means more frequent top-offs are needed.
What type of mulch is best for weed control in Roseville?
A thick layer of hardwood or cedar mulch is effective. Landscaping companies often recommend pre-emergent herbicides for extra weed prevention in spring.
Can mulch help with Roseville's water restrictions?
Yes, mulch helps retain soil moisture, reducing the need for frequent watering. This is especially important during Roseville's dry summers.
How do landscaping companies handle mulch erosion during the rainy season?
Companies often create berms or use erosion control fabrics under the mulch on sloped areas to prevent washout during Roseville's winter rains.
Is dyed mulch safe for my vegetable garden in Roseville?
It's generally best to avoid dyed mulch in vegetable gardens. Opt for organic, undyed options to prevent chemicals from leaching into the soil.

Do I need to remove the old mulch before adding new mulch?
It depends. If the old mulch is heavily degraded or infested with weeds, local companies will likely recommend removal. Otherwise, a top-off is usually sufficient.
